WebJan 8, 2024 · Unlike Netgear’s system which limits Wi-Fi devices to using only the 2.4GHz band, BT’s Whole Home Wi-Fi works on both 2.4GHz or 5GHz. This is much like most modern dual-band routers, but as with BT’s Home Hub router, the Whole Home Wi-Fi provides only one network name so you can’t manually connect to the 5GHz or 2.4GHz … WebDec 19, 2024 · I have recently installed a 3 disc whole home WiFi.
